Introduction:

In today's fast-paced globe, the original 9-5 work schedule no further relates to many households. Using the increase of dual-income families and non-traditional work hours, the interest in 24-hour daycare services has been ste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are centers provide moms and dads the flexibility they need to stabilize work and household obligations, and supply a secure and nurturing environment for the kids 24 hours a day.

Benefits of 24-Hour Daycare:

Among crucial advantages of 24-hour daycare is the freedom it offers working moms and dads. Numerous parents work changes that increase beyond old-fashioned daycare hours, rendering it difficult to get childcare that meets their schedule. 24-hour daycare centers solve this problem by giving attention during nights, weekends, and also instantaneously. This enables parents to function without fretting about finding you to definitely view their children during non-traditional hours.

Another benefit of 24-hour daycare is the satisfaction it provides to moms and dads. Knowing that their children are now being taken care of by trained experts in a safe and safe environment can alleviate the stress and shame that often comes with making children in daycare. Parents can concentrate on their particular work knowing that kids come in great arms, that may cause increased productivity and job pleasure.

In addition, 24-hour daycare centers can offer a sense of community and support for people. Difficulties of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are facilities offer benefits, in addition they include their particular pair of difficulties. One of the primary difficulties is staffing. Finding skilled and trustworthy childcare providers that ready to work non-traditional hours may be hard, causing large return prices and possible staffing shortages. This could affect the grade of treatment supplied to kiddies and create uncertainty for people depending on 24-hour daycare solutions.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are could be the expense. Offering care around the clock calls for additional staffing and resources, which can drive up the cost of solutions. This is a barrier for low-income people who may possibly not be able to afford 24-hour daycare, making them with restricted alternatives for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

So that you can ensure the security and wellbeing of children in 24-hour daycare facilities, legislation and oversight are necessary. State and local governing bodies set requirements for licensing and certification of daycare centers, including the ones that run 24 hours a day. These standards cover many areas, including staff-to-child ratios, safety and health needs, and staff education and skills.

And federal government laws, many 24-hour daycare centers elect to seek accreditation from nationwide organizations including the nationwide Association for knowledge of small children (NAEYC) or the nationwide Association for Family Child Care (NAFCC). Accreditation shows a commitment to top-notch treatment and will help parents feel confident inside their choice of childcare supplier.
